At this time, STAR has an open position for an Accounting Associate (full-time, exempt) in our Minneapolis Office. This position plays a critical role ensuring that our clients are billed properly for the work that we do, ensuring that vendor payments are processed and paid accurately and efficiently, and providing support to vital accounting functions. The ideal candidate for this job will possess a collaborative spirit, a commitment to exceeding client expectations, intense attention to detail, and an exceptional ability to manage assigned tasks and timelines.
The responsibilities of this position include, but are not limited to:
- Utilize internal job tracking software to generate invoices in internal accounting software, with high data integrity awareness to ensure system alignment.
- Collaborate with our Client Services team to create solutions to all customer billing matters and to provide solution-oriented assistance to customers regarding payments .
- Process remote deposits and electronic receipts.
- Post accurate customer payment applications.
- Follow up with customers on invoices that are 45 days past due via e-mail and phone
- Provide aging reports internally on a weekly basis
- Review and code vendor invoices, ensuring all have a proper job number or general ledger code
- Select vendor invoices for bi-weekly payment runs and send to management for approval and signature
- Assist with coding and entering credit card transactions into accounting system
- Ensure vendor invoices are processed in a timely manner
